Chapter 14

Iskall needed iron. Badly.
And he knew that Mumbo probably wanted slime. But when the bouncy castle didn't receive any attention and Mumbo wasn't replying to his messages, well, he had to take a more aggressive approach.

By showing up to his house.

"Hey Mumbo?" He asked, calling out from the doorway before stepping inside.

And instantly, he knew something was wrong.

The tower of minecart chests was gone, bamboo growing rampant inside the build, vines from the jungle slowly covering the walls as if the trees were taking back the base that Mumbo had built.
A peek inside the chests revealed them to be mostly emptied of valuable resources (not like he was going to steal) and the tools the redstoner often used were gone as well.

He frowned, peering behind the portal and finding the tunnel Grian had painstakingly dug between his base and Mumbos- and naturally, Iskall followed it, finding a similar situation at Grians place. In fact, he hadn't heard anything from the prankster for a little over a week now- which meant that he was planning something or that something was seriously wrong.
Given the state of his base, Iskall guessed it was the latter.

He climbed his way out of the ruined hobbit hole and walked the short distance to Scars base. He was closest in proximity to the two- maybe he knew something.

"Scar? You there dude?" He called out. No response.
So he looked to Larry as if asking permission to enter (the snail blinked slowly and looked away) and Iskall took that as approval, scaling the ladder and stepping inside.

It looked normal at first, but something was off. Dust covered the workbench in the middle of the room and the curtains were drawn over the window, shutting out the sunlight.
"Scar?" He asked again, listening carefully for a response- which he received in the form of shifting covers above him.
Iskall followed the sound and found himself in the wizards bedroom.

It had a nice fireplace and a few shelves full of books and other trinkets, a staff placed haphazardly on the corner and about to topple over at any moment. Again, the curtains were pulled shut over the window here too and the fire was nothing more than a few dying embers.

But Scar himself. He was curled up in the bed, shaking. In the dim light, Iskall couldn't tell if it was from illness or silent sobs.

"Are you okay dude? What happened?" Iskall tried, to no avail. Scar barely acknowledged the fact that someone was with him, so out of it that reality felt like it was miles away.
"Is...kall?" He asked softly, his voice cracking.

"Yeah, it's me. What happened?"

Scar rolled over, turning away from his friend. "Go away."

"Not happening, dude. You need help, okay? Wait here, lemme get you some food." And with that, Iskall went back downstairs, throwing together rabbit stew before bringing it to Scar, opening the curtains as he went. "Eat this. You'll feel better."
And surprisingly, Scar sat up and ate, still silent, but progress was progress. He wasn't going to complain.

Scar set the bowl aside, pulling his knees up to his chest as he finally stared blankly at Iskall.

"Mind telling me what happened? Where's Grian and Mumbo?"
